About

From humble beginnings to work that competes with the largest firms.

Tendaivanhu Madzikanda earned a BSc (Honours) in Civil Engineering in 1990. He passed the Institution of Structural Engineers examination in 1994, and was admitted as a Chartered Engineer through the Institution of Engineers, Europe in 1995.

He is a registered Professional Engineer with the Engineering Council of South Africa and a corporate member of the UK Institution of Structural Engineers. Across more than three decades he has worked on low and high rise buildings, bridges and major structural engineering, the kind of work entire regions come to rely on.

Today he founds and leads two companies, an international civil and structural engineering firm and a property development company, operating across South Africa, Zimbabwe and Rwanda, with ambitions into the United States.
